Dubai Aquarium and Underwater Zoo

When you are at Dubai Mall, you should not miss out on your experience of the Dubai Aquarium and Underwater Zoo. For events like this, it will be more convenient if you book your tickets in advance and plan your time; so you can attend the shows and special attractions like shark and ray feeding etc. 

You will take around 30 to 50 minutes to take a tour of the world’s biggest aquarium alone. And if you are planning to attend special attractions and interactive sessions provided by the underwater zoo you might take 3- 4 hours. These events have their own scheduled time so plan accordingly. Booking tickets in advance can save you from long waiting hours, you can book the ticket from the aquarium’s official website. 

Kidzania 

If you are visiting Dubai Mall with your kids, then Kidzania is an attraction you should not miss out on. It is on level 2 of Dubai Mall, this attraction is popular among parents and kids. This attraction offers kids an opportunity to learn by having fun. Kidzania is a mini city where kids roleplay doing real-time jobs with realistic toys and activities. The estimated hours you might take at Kidzania is up to 3 – 4 hours if you are successful at dragging your kid out of there.

VR Park

This attraction will be a fun-filled spot perfect to hang out with your friends and family. This largest virtual reality park has 30+ virtual experiences and other fun activities including classic arcade games. You can select your ticket package and book them in advance to save time.

Human Waterfalls

A unique experience to witness at Dubai Mall, is the human waterfalls. If the name intrigues you, it is where you can see divers dive all the way from the 4th floor. The surprising twist is that watching these divers will be like you are watching water Gods diving- because they are not real humans, they are human figures made from fibre glasses. You can witness this event if you are at the mall during the time frame of 10:AM to 12:AM.

Get Chills at Hysteria

Hysteria is the right place to stop by for some adrenaline rush. It is a scare house event. Remind you, it is not for faint-of-heart people, Dubai Mall never compromises on quality and experience, so the experience at Hysteria will be real as it can be. So get ready to travel to the Hysteria House with ghosts and creatures from your worst fear. It is located on the second floor of the Dubai Mall. 

Please pay attention to the timing of the event, if you are looking forward to attending. On Thursdays and Fridays the event will be held from 10:AM to 12:AM, on other weekdays it will be held from 10 AM to 11 PM

A happy place for the child inside you and your kid; is what candylicious is all about. At candylicious, you can make candies of your own choice and get them 3D printed. There will also be lots of varieties of candies and everything sweet and nice to try out at Candylicious. You can find the area on the ground floor of the Dubai Mall, timing from 10 am to 12 am.

 Experience Shopping at Fashion Avenue

Dubai mall is the paradise every shopaholic dreams of. Fashion Avenue is where you can stop by to purchase high-end brands. You can find here limited edition bags, shoes, clothes, designer pieces of jewellery etc. The fashion avenue is located on the ground floor of the Dubai Mall.

Destination Cosmos

The destination cosmos is a limited edition programme that is held at the Dubai Mall. This event will give you an immersive digital experience and will take you through a glimpse of UAE’s hope for its future space endeavours.

Dubai mall is the gateway to the Burj Khalifa, there are elevators in Dubai Mall that will take you to the top of the Burj Khalifa. You will also have access to the observation deck, from where you can get an incredible view of Dubai city. This is always a busy spot crowded with visitors so book your tickets in advance to avoid long queues.

How to get to the Dubai Mall?

It won’t be any difficult to reach Dubai Mall, you can easily access Dubai Mall by both public and private transport. 

For those who opt for public transport. If you are travelling by metro you can take the Metro Red Line, the stop station is Burj Khalifa Dubai Mall. 

For the ones travelling on the bus, you can take bus 27 from Deira, Gold Souk Bus Station and  Bus 29 from the Al Fahidi Ghubaiba Bus Station. Travelling by bus will also give you an experience of sightseeing. 

You can always book a taxi, this will be a convenient option if you are travelling to Dubai for time. You can tell the driver where you going and they will deliver you to your location. The most popular taxi booking in Dubai is the Careem. You can plan and book your rides in 10 minutes, Careem is the most affordable taxi service in Dubai. 

Things to Keep in Mind 

United Arab Emirates follows a strict code of conduct, as guests, we are also requested to follow these rules to show respect to their country and culture.

It is requested that you dress appropriately when you are in public spheres. Wear dresses that will cover your shoulder and knees. Remind to keep a hold on your public display of affection, if you are a couple visiting Dubai try not to hold hands or kiss while you are at the mall. Be respectful of people’s cultures and traditions, many practices that are considered normal in your country can be offensive here. So do some research and learn some aspects of Dubai’s culture and ethos. And if you visit the mall during Ramzan season, food won’t be served in public but you can get it in enclosed restaurants that serve food during Ramzan.
